BASF’s Ultrason® grades are high-temperature resistant
Time:2017-12-07

BASF’s Ultrason® grades are high-temperature resistant, amorphous thermoplastics derived from polysulfone (PSU), polyethersulfone (PESU) and polyphenylsulfone (PPSU). Their wide spectrum of properties allows them to be molded into high-quality engineering parts and highly stressed mass-produced articles.

So Ultrason® is suitable for many applications in automotive construction, in the food and household sectors, but also for membranes used for water filtration as well as electric and electronic components.

The extraordinary property profile of Ultrason®:

high stiffness

high mechanical strength

low dependence of the properties on the temperature

very high long-term service temperature

favorable dielectric properties

very favorable behavior in case of exposure to fire

excellent hydrolysis resistance

good dimensional stability

good electrical insulating capacity
